Work at Quantcast
Ronan Lundy has held several positions at Quantcast since joining the company in 2014. He currently serves as the Director of Corporate Sales EMEA, a role he has occupied since 2022. Prior to this, he was the Head of Corporate Sales, EMEA from 2020 to 2022, and the Head of Corporate Sales - Central Europe from 2018 to 2020. His earlier role at Quantcast was as Senior Manager, Corporate Sales from 2017 to 2018, and he began his tenure as Manager, Corporate Sales from 2014 to 2016. Lundy has contributed to the company's growth by opening new markets in Israel and establishing operations in Spain and BNLX.

Background
Before joining Quantcast, Ronan Lundy worked in various sales roles. He was the Inside Sales Team Manager - Retain & Grow at Telefónica Ireland from 2012 to 2013. He briefly served as the SMB Sales Manager - Sales Solutions at LinkedIn in 2013. His earlier experience includes working as a Financial Consultant at Irish Mortgage Corporation from 2007 to 2008 and as an Advertising Sales Consultant at Golden Pages from 2003 to 2007.
